Emile YX? has been involved in hip hop since 1982. Started as a breakdancer and during Apartheid in South Africa decided to write rhymes about what was going on in the country at that time. His first song he wrote was called Apartheid Sux. He then joined up with other old skool breakers and formed a crew called The Chill Convention who later became the now legendary Black Noise. In 2005, Emile did his first solo album called Who am I and was invited by Afrolution to feature on their compilation. Aside from Black Noise, Emile also rhymes with Angolan MC, Jamayka Poston in the crew called Conquering Lions. Emile is one of those few hip hop activities that actually do something about what they are rhyming about. He organises the African Battle Cry, African Hip Hop Indaba, Battle of he Year, South Africa. He writes books about Hip Hop, sends the best dancers to the world breakdance champs and manages Black Noise as well as the Heal the Hood Project. Emile is currently in the studio working on his new solo album that will have 15 tracks. What your words worth ...
